FRANCE

Farmers meet PM, threaten protests

France's powerful farming unions on Monday met with Prime Minister Gabriel Attal, after threatening the government with a week or more of protest action if their demands were not met. The unions have demanded concrete government action to address their grievances, which they say include excessive financial charges and environmental protection rules, as well as insufficient prices for their produce. The growing anger of farmers, some of whom have already taken direct action to express their frustration, is shaping up to be the first major challenge of President Emmanuel Macron's newly appointed government.
